Prevalence Trends and Public Health Impact

Peanut allergies affect an estimated 1.2% of the general population in developed nations, with substantially higher rates among children. The condition is characterized by potentially severe or life-threatening reactions, creating significant quality of life impacts and healthcare utilization burdens. Therapeutic Landscape and Innovative Approaches

The peanut allergy treatment paradigm has expanded substantially with several innovative approaches:

Standardized Oral Immunotherapy

FDA-approved oral immunotherapy utilizes characterized peanut protein for controlled, gradual exposure to increasing allergen doses. This approach has demonstrated effectiveness in raising reaction thresholds, potentially reducing consequences of accidental exposures while providing psychological benefits to patients and caregivers.

Cutaneous Delivery Systems

Innovative patch-based technologies deliver precisely calibrated allergen amounts through intact skin. These approaches aim to achieve desensitization with potentially improved safety profiles and convenient administration, particularly valuable for pediatric populations.

Immunological Modifiers

Biologics targeting key mediators in allergic cascades, including anti-IgE antibodies and cytokine-directed therapies, represent promising approaches for enhancing desensitization safety and efficacy. These agents may allow more rapid dose escalation while providing adjunctive protection during immunotherapy.

Competitive Dynamics and Industry Participants

The Peanut Allergy Companies ecosystem features established pharmaceutical developers alongside specialized allergy-focused enterprises. Major participants include Nestlé Health Science (through Aimmune Therapeutics acquisition), DBV Technologies, Sanofi, and Regeneron, alongside emerging biotechnology firms pursuing novel modalities including DNA vaccines, modified allergens, and microbiome-based approaches.

Strategic partnerships between food manufacturers, diagnostics developers, and therapeutic companies highlight the increasingly integrated approach to comprehensive allergy management. These collaborations seek to address the full spectrum of patient needs from accurate diagnosis through therapeutic intervention and long-term monitoring.
